Orechiette - straying from the original recipe
My friend Marco from Pescara, Italy taught me his version of orechiette with rapini and pancetta, but I almost never have the exact ingredients sometimes rapini, but never pancetta. So, here's what I often make instead.
Steps
- 1
Assemble and prepare ingredients
- 2
Boil orechiette for 13-15 minutes. It tends to be pretty chewy.
- 3
Blister jalapeño in almost dry pan
- 4
Saute mushrooms with more oil
- 5
Add sausage and brown slightly (mine is precooked)
- 6
Add some more oil, toss in rapini or broccoli, add some wine to deglaze pan. Add a handful of water, throw on a lid and turn off the burner. The broccoli will cook nicely.
- 7
When pasta is done to your liking, drain keeping 1/2 cup pasta water. Add to skillet and turn on high. Stir and toss until water is almost gone.
- 8
Serve with salt, pepper, dash of oil, some wine
